👍 BIGVU’s teleprompter and script-driven workflow makes on-camera delivery effortless. Write or import your script, display timed prompts and highlight your lines, then record using front or rear cameras. This produces confident, natural presentations without memorization, speeding up production and improving on-screen performance for videos, pitches, and tutorials.
👍 BIGVU automates captions, transcriptions, and one-touch editing to produce polished videos fast. It generates accurate subtitles, syncs text to speech, trims pauses, and applies automatic scene transitions and music. These features cut editing time dramatically while improving accessibility and search visibility across platforms through share-ready, captioned output.
👍 Branding, formatting, and distribution tools let you publish consistent, platform-optimized content. Add logos, lower-thirds, and color themes, remove or replace backgrounds, and export in multiple aspect ratios for social media. Cloud storage, templates, and collaboration features streamline team workflows and help ensure on-brand, repeatable video production.
👎 BIGVU’s free plan is limited: exports carry a watermark, video length and resolution caps apply, and many useful tools require a paid subscription. For frequent or professional creators, ongoing subscription costs can add up compared to one-time purchases or more fully-featured editing suites.
👎 Automated transcription and captioning are helpful but not perfect. Accuracy drops with background noise, accents, or industry-specific terms, requiring time-consuming manual corrections. This undermines speed for creators who rely on flawless captions and can lead to mistakes in published videos unless you thoroughly review and edit every transcript.
👎 BIGVU focuses on quick script-to-screen workflows, but it lacks advanced editing features power users expect: no multi-track timeline, limited transitions, few effects, and basic color correction. If you need precise audio mixing, complex layering, or detailed visual effects, you’ll likely outgrow BIGVU and need a dedicated editor.
